Pheucticus ludovicianus -juvenile male- (Rose-breasted Grosbeak)
Taken in La Ceja, Colombia; central Andes; 2.300 meters above sea level.
The Rose-breasted Grosbeak's breeding habitat is open deciduous woods across most of Canada and the northeastern USA. In particular the northern birds migrate south through the United States east of the Rocky Mountains, to winter from central-southern Mexico through Central America and the Caribbean to Peru, Venezuela and Colombia.
